语言,作为中国自主研发的编程语言,自2002年问世以来,凭借其独特的编程理念和便捷的语法结构,赢得了广大程序员的喜爱。本文将深入剖析易语言的解析机制,探讨其在编程领域的传承与创新。

一、易语言的解析机制

1. 语法结构

易语言,传承与创新的中国编程语言 Vue.js

易语言采用类自然语言的语法结构,使得编程变得简单易懂。它将复杂的编程逻辑转化为简单的语句,降低了编程难度。例如,易语言中的“循环”结构,只需使用“当...时”即可实现,无需复杂的循环语句。

2. 语义解析

易语言拥有强大的语义解析能力,能够自动识别变量类型、函数参数等,从而减少了程序员在编程过程中的错误。易语言还支持智能提示功能,为程序员提供实时的代码建议,提高了编程效率。

3. 代码生成

易语言采用即时编译技术,将源代码编译成可执行文件。这使得易语言程序运行速度快、占用内存小。易语言支持跨平台编译,方便程序员在不同操作系统间移植程序。

二、易语言的传承与创新

1. 传承

易语言继承了我国编程语言的优秀传统,如简洁、易学、易用等特点。这使得易语言在初学者中具有较高的普及度。易语言还借鉴了其他编程语言的优点,如C语言的性能、Python的简洁等,形成了独特的编程风格。

2. 创新

易语言在传承的基础上,不断进行创新。以下列举几个方面的创新:

(1)模块化编程:易语言支持模块化编程,使得程序结构更加清晰,便于维护和扩展。

(2)可视化编程:易语言提供可视化编程工具,使程序员无需编写大量代码,即可实现复杂的功能。

(3)智能编程:易语言引入人工智能技术,实现代码自动生成、优化等功能,提高了编程效率。

三、易语言的应用领域

易语言在众多领域得到广泛应用,如:

1. 桌面软件:易语言可以开发出功能丰富的桌面应用程序,如办公软件、游戏等。

2. 移动应用:易语言支持Android和iOS平台开发,方便程序员快速打造移动应用。

3. 网络编程:易语言提供网络编程库,方便程序员开发网络应用。

4. 系统编程:易语言可以开发操作系统、驱动程序等底层软件。

易语言作为中国自主研发的编程语言,凭借其独特的解析机制、传承与创新的精神,在编程领域取得了显著成果。未来,易语言将继续发挥其在各个领域的优势,为我国软件产业的发展贡献力量。